Title:
  annotate-output should preserve whitespace

Status in “devscripts” package in Ubuntu:
  New

Bug description:
  annotate-output currently clobbers line-initial whitespace, and also interprets backslash sequences:
  adehnert at esp:~$ annotate-output echo '   foo\\'
  01:37:31 I: Started echo    foo\\
  01:37:31 O: foo\
  01:37:31 I: Finished with exitcode 0

  I believe the attached patch fixes both these issues.
